World's oldest polar bear dies

Canadian zoo officials have mourned the death of what is believed to be the world's oldest polar bear.

The 42-year-old bear was called Debby and died at a zoo in Winnipeg, Manitoba, where she had lived since 1967.

Debby was captured as a orphaned cub in the Russian Arctic in 1966.
